My customer used to use LMR51430YDDCR for power supply and input voltage range is from 18V to 30V(TYP 24V). Output is 5V/3A. Inductance is 3.3uF, same as the value in datasheet.

Due to the supply issue of LMR51430, customer wants to use LMR51420 to replace it and don't want to change peripheral circuits. 

So their question is that can they still use 3.3uH inductance when they use LMR51420 to replace LMR51430.

I use Webench and the result shows as below:

I need to change peak to peak inductor current ratio from 40% to 60%, which can achieve small inductor from 4.7uH to 3.3uH.

Bad news is that inductor current will increase. Is it ok for IC Over Current protection?
